Currency Pair IDR/COP: Indonesian Rupiah and Colombian Peso
The currency pair IDR/COP represents the exchange rate between the Indonesian Rupiah (IDR) and the Colombian Peso (COP). These two currencies are used in Indonesia and Colombia, two countries with unique economic landscapes and different trade relationships.
Indonesian Rupiah (IDR)
The Indonesian Rupiah is the official currency of Indonesia, one of Southeast Asia's largest economies. The currency is often abbreviated as IDR and is known for its high inflation rate and volatile exchange rate. Indonesia's economy is heavily reliant on exports of commodities such as oil, gas, coal, and palm oil.
Colombian Peso (COP)
The Colombian Peso is the official currency of Colombia, one of Latin America's fastest-growing economies. The currency is often abbreviated as COP and has a history of stability despite the country's political challenges. Colombia's economy is diversified with strong sectors in agriculture, mining, and services.
